Thor Industries Q1 FY26 Results: Strong Earnings and Sales Growth, but Consumer Reality Check Ahead

Thor Industries reported Q1 FY26 results with EPS of 41 cents, beating the consensus of a loss of 8 cents. Sales of $2.389 billion, up 11.5% YoY, outpaced the Street view of $2.053 billion. Gross profit grew 14.0% YoY to $321.0 million, and quarterly adjusted EBITDA increased 21.5% YoY to $131.0 million. The company confirmed its FY26 EPS guidance of $3.75-$4.25, below the consensus of $4.15.
